- the invention relates to a package with shock-absorbin material for shipment of samples contained in a primary package, as claimed in the preamble of claim 1.
- infectious samples such as microbiologi- cal samples, chemicals, infectious substances, radioactive substances, nasty-smelling masses or material that is dis ⁇ agreeable for one reason or another, contained in so-called primary packages must sometimes be shipped by post, by messenger, courier or some other way, and in this connectio certain directions, announcements, provisions, etc. are to observed.
- infectious samples must be pre vented from leaking out through the outer package if the primary package is or has become untight.
- Enclosed to the package is usually a covering letter, a specification, a referral or other message which must not either be infected, contaminated or come into contact in any other way with the sample in question, if the sample container should not be tight or not be carefully sealed. It should not be possible to read the specifi ation from the outside, i.e. not without opening the package, but in certain cases it should be possible to identify it from the outside. Moreover, the package must fulfil certain criteria for shock-proofness, dustlessness, tightness, etc. It shoul also be possible to inspect the sealed package from the out side and thus ascertain whether or not the sarrole in questi has leaked out from its primary package.
- the sample pocket After sealing the sample pocket must be tight outwards, and leakage from the sample pocket into the specification pocket must also be prevented. Further, it must be possible to indicate the sender and addressee on the sample bag and possibly also other notations, e.g. warning texts. Often it is required that the package should not be difficult to open. It should preferably also be easy to manufacture in large series and be inexpersive.
- the sample package must be very tight and shock-protected.
- it must be easy to open and in any case it should be possible to take out the specification or like notes without making it necessary to open at the same time the sample compartment that may possibly contain a leaked-out sample.
- the object of the invention is to provide a package primarily for samples of the above-mentioned type, ful ⁇ filling to the greatest possible extent the above criteria and being rational and easy to manufacture also in large series. It should also be possible to apply a clearly visib warning text and/or other texts and it should be possible t ascertain any leakage from the primary package in the sampl pocket without any risk of someone coming in touch with the leakage.

- the package includes an inner casing 1 of shock-absorbing material, e.g. so-called blister foil.
- This blister foil consists of translucent plastic foils welded or glued together so as to form a large number of small tablet-size air cushions.
- the casing 1 has a slit-like opening 2 having edges 3, 3' overlapping each other according to Fig. 1 or situated substantially edge to edge according to Fig. 2 .
- a liquid-absorbing material 4 Arranged in the inner casing 1 is a liquid-absorbing material 4, in this case in
- blotting-paper instead of blotting- paper use may be made of other liquid-absorbing materials. e.g. powder or gels, i.a. recently developed super-absorbin gels of modified starch or fibre sheets impregnated with such starch.
- the inner casing 1 may consist of a blister foil sheet which is folded up according to Fig. 1 and welded together at the edges extending in parallel with the section plane o the drawing, and it may either lie loose or be welded into outer casing 6.
- the inner casing 1 includes a pocket 5 into which a sample 8 packed in a primary package 7 is to be in- serted, as is seen in Fig. 2.
- the primary package may in turn be put into an outer package, e.g. of glass or plastic with screw cover, in a way not shown in the drawing figures while a foamed plastic plug may preferably first be placed in the bottom, whereupon the sample is introduced and another foamed plastic plug is put on and the cover is screwed or pressed on.
- FIG.2 this has be represented in the form of a folded sheet.
- an opaque liner 11 has been inserted on said specification pocket 9.
- This liner may also be utilized for indication on its out ⁇ ward face of the name and address of the addressee, any warning text required, information about contents, sender, etc. It is also possible to place an outwardly visible address label 17 in the interspace between the liner 11 and the outer casing.
- the outer casing 6 is wholly or at least partly trans- lucent and has, as seen at the top of the figures, a slit- shaped opening 13 and a cover flap 14 which for its major part is provided with a self-adhering layer 15 which, prior to use, is covered with a removable protective tape 16.
- Fig. 1 the package according to the invention is shown, on one hand, with the cover flap 14, the self-adhering layer 1 and the protective tape 16 in upright outstanding position and, on the other hand, with full lines and removed protec-
- the outer casing 6 can be split up by means of a knife along the transition of the cover-flap 14 with the outer casing or be torn up along the upper edge for instance by means of a tear thread glued to it. Thereby only the specification pocket is opened, and the specification, the covering letter or the like may be taken out without opening the inner casing including the sample. If also the inner casing is to be opened, the cover flap is pulled off from one side and thus also the contents of the inner pocket will be accessible.
- the package according to the invention is very apt for mass production in large series.
- One way of proceeding is t fold, around a sheet-cut absorbing material 4, a blister foil with the foil edges edge to edge or with a slight over lap, and then apply the opaque liner 11, which may also be unwound from rolls, whereupon an outer foil,* which is trans lucent or provided with appropriate printing, with an adhesive * protective tape is finally folded over and under the inner pocket and the band thus formed is welded with double transverse weld seams between which the packages are cut.

Abstract
Emballage à base d'un matériau absorbant les chocs pour l'expédition d'échantillons engendrant des risques contenus, par exemple, dans un emballage primaire. L'objet de la présente invention est d'offrir un emballage d'échantillon léger et antifuite, dont la fabrication est bon marché et dont le contenu peut être contrôlé de l'extérieur sans qu'il n'y ait besoin d'ouvrir l'emballage. Conformément à la présente invention, ceci est obtenu grâce à un boîtier intérieur transparent absorbant les chocs à base d'un matériau absorbant les liquides et grâce à un boîtier extérieur partiellement transparent doté d'un rabat de couvercle (14) permettant la fermeture étanche au liquide du boîtier intérieur; le boîtier extérieur peut être ouvert et une description ou autre peut être retirée sans ouvrir le boîtier intérieur, alors que le boîtier extérieur peut simultanément comporté une inscription.
